gpt4 book ai didi

javascript - celltemplates 的 ui 网格性能问题

转载 作者:可可西里 更新时间:2023-11-01 02:48:14 24 4
gpt4 key购买 nike

我使用的是 angular-ui-grid 3.1.1,一次有 25、50、75 条记录。每个单元格都有不同的单元格模板,例如,点击弹出窗口、悬停弹出窗口、文件下载链接、带有个人资料图像的数据、嵌套表格中的数据等。数据在网格中呈现良好,但是几秒钟后 ui 网格变得无响应。

我还创建了一个外部列选择器。选择要显示/隐藏的列时,网格会在几秒钟内没有响应。(与 ui-grid 提供的内置列选择器看到的相同的无响应行为)

enter image description here

enter image description here

enter image description here

请提出任何修复建议。

最佳答案

遗憾的是,我们不得不为这些同类问题放弃 UI 网格。然而,问题不在 UI-Grid 中,而是在 Angular 上缺乏性能。在我的例子中,我用 ReactJS 构建了一个网格,我创建了一个 Angular JS 指令包装器来放置。即使只是将 angular HTML 与很多行/列放在一起,它也不够快。在从 UI-Grid 交换之前,您可以尝试的最后一件事是研究行/列虚拟化(如果您尚未启用)。这里是测试的选项

列虚拟化阈值

关于javascript - celltemplates 的 ui 网格性能问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36742049/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com